Qatar play at the 2026 World Cup in Group B against Canada, Bosnia-Herzegovina and Switzerland. Head coach is Julen Lopetegui. Find their chances, history, FAQs and which World Cup Hero archetype matches Qatar below.
Second World Cup appearance (previous as host 2022). Two-time Asian Cup winners (2019, 2024). New direction with Lopetegui. In Group B, group top isn't reachable; second place is the ambition.

Qatar face three opponents in Group B. The top two go straight through to the knockouts; the eight best third-placed teams also qualify.

First World Cup as host 2022 (three defeats). Asian Cup winners 2019 and 2024.

Julen Lopetegui is the head coach of Qatar at the 2026 World Cup.
Qatar's best World Cup result is: Group stage (2022). Qatar have 2 previous World Cup appearances.
Second World Cup appearance (previous as host 2022). Two-time Asian Cup winners (2019, 2024).
Qatar are part of AFC (Asia). They sit at #54 on the FIFA world ranking.
